State v. Freeman
Jermaine Freeman appeals his convictions and sentence for first degree child molestation and second degree child molestation. He argues the court erred by excluding evidence of the victim’s dishonesty and by admitting inadmissible opinion testimony. He also argues cumulative error requires reversal, his sentence under the Persistent Offender Accountability Act is unconstitutional, and that we should remand for the trial court to strike the VPA.
